About the Item
While you can frequently find original painted Swedish trunks, it is difficult to find a cabinet or sideboard with exceptional original folk art paint such as this one.
The two panel doors are painted with a traditional floral/vase motif against a soft blue background (which will take on a darker hue in settings with less light).
The double monogram and date of 1843 indicate it was likely a very special wedding present for a young couple. It never had pulls and the old lock was removed years ago, so presently you open the door simply at the edge.
Please take a moment to look at close up photos to appreciate the delicate painting and delightful details including the warm patina where the paint has been worn down to the natural pine below, perfectly distressed with age.
Restored, strong and stable, this cabinet is ready to be placed and enjoyed.
Any scratches, cracks, dings, or age related separation are reflective of age and do not detract from the beauty nor function of this special sideboard.
